1. Overview

ThinBridge POS is an Android application that operates as a POS Printer Bridge.

The application enables users to:

  • Receive print data through a web interface provided by the app

  • Send print commands directly from the app interface

  • Accept print data from external applications or systems configured by the user

  • Forward print data to compatible POS thermal printers

ThinBridge POS supports ESC/POS-compatible thermal receipt printers via:

  • Bluetooth

  • USB

  • LAN/IP (TCP/IP)

It does not support office printers such as laser, inkjet, A4, or A3 printers.

ThinBridge POS is not a cloud-based service and does not provide remote data storage operated by the developer.


2. Application Architecture

The application may receive print data from:

  • A web interface accessible through a browser

  • The main interface of the Android application

  • External software or systems connected to the application

Print data is processed locally on the Android device and forwarded directly to the configured POS printer.

The developer does not operate any intermediary server that receives, stores, or processes user print content.
